About South Perth 6151

The size of South Perth is approximately 5.2 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 28.6% of total area. The population of South Perth in 2011 was 11,990 people. By 2016 the population was 12,060 showing a population growth of 0.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in South Perth is 20-29 years. Households in South Perth are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in South Perth work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 51.5% of the homes in South Perth were owner-occupied compared with 54% in 2016.

South Perth has 8,763 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in South Perth have seen a 43.52%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 67.41% increase. As at 28 February 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in South Perth is $1,614,386 while the median value for Units is $765,754.
  • Houses have a median rent of $950 while Units have a median rent of $680.
